Ahead of Russian President Vladimir Putin’s upcoming visit to India, Bihar-born doctor-turned-politician Abhay Singh—now a deputy (MLA) in the Kursk regional legislature—has advised India to consider acquiring Russia’s S-500 air defense system. In an interview with India Today, Singh said that although India’s current S-400 missile system is highly capable, the S-500 represents the latest and most advanced technology available.
He added, “Even China doesn’t have this system. India must acquire the S-500. It would be a significant strategic achievement. The Sukhoi-57 is also an excellent aircraft.”
Who is Abhay Singh?
Abhay Singh is a member of Russia’s ruling United Russia Party, led by President Putin. Born in Patna, he moved to the Soviet Union in 1991 to pursue a medical degree. In an interview with The Week in 2023, Singh said, “I’m from Bihar. Politics is in our DNA—here it is just a formality.” He also shared that he holds a monthly “Janata Darbar,” where locals approach him with their issues, and he tries to assist them.
Singh is known for his involvement in regional development, infrastructure initiatives, and support for expatriate communities. Reports suggest that after witnessing Russia transform post-USSR, he became deeply impressed by Putin’s leadership. Singh believes that Putin has strengthened Russia to a point where it now stands shoulder-to-shoulder with the United States.
